amazing video. the altifrons was so gorgeous i ordered a group lol. can’t find any real solid info on them online as far as diet and size. would you happen to know what they eat and how big they get??
Thank you very much. Amazing fish albeit very very slow growing. Good clean water with lots of water changes. They are an obligate sand sifting omnivore spa varied low fat diet will be ideal. Let them
Sift through the sand . They are a smaller species reaching a maximum of about 9”
